Why Battery Storage Matters
Solar panels generate power during the day, often producing more electricity than you use in real time. Without a battery, that excess energy is usually sent back to the grid. But with a battery, you can store that unused solar power and use it later — in the evening, during a blackout, or on cloudy days.
The right battery size ensures:
You don’t waste your solar energy
You reduce your reliance on the grid
You have power when you need it most
How to Estimate the Right Battery Size
There’s no one-size-fits-all answer when it comes to battery storage. The ideal size depends on a few key factors:
1. Your Daily Energy Usage
Look at your electricity bills to find your average daily consumption in kilowatt-hours (kWh). A typical Australian household uses between 15–25 kWh per day, but this can vary widely depending on your appliances, air conditioning, and lifestyle.
2. Your Solar System Size
If your solar panels generate more energy than you use during the day, a battery allows you to store the excess. For example, if your 6.6 kW system generates 25 kWh a day and you only use 15 kWh, you could store the remaining 10 kWh.
3. Your Energy Goals
Do you want to:
Lower your electricity bills?
Keep the lights on during outages?
Achieve full energy independence?
Each goal may require a different level of storage. For basic backup or evening use, a 5–10 kWh battery may be enough. But for larger households or off-grid setups, 20–30 kWh may be more appropriate.
